2. Ensuring Security and Compliance from the Start
Security vulnerabilities in APIs can lead to data breaches, compliance violations, and reputational damage. API requirements management incorporates security best practices from the beginning, ensuring that APIs meet industry standards like GDPR, HIPAA, and PCI DSS.
Key security requirements include:
- Authentication & Authorization: Define whether the API will use OAuth, API keys, or JWT tokens.
- Data Encryption: Specify whether data must be encrypted at rest and in transit.
- Rate Limiting & Throttling: Prevent abuse by setting request limits for users.
- Audit Logging: Track API activity to monitor suspicious behavior.
By embedding security measures into the API specification phase, organizations reduce the risk of vulnerabilities later in development.
3. Improving API Scalability and Performance
APIs must be built to handle varying loads, especially in high-traffic environments like e-commerce, fintech, or SaaS platforms. Requirements management helps define:
- Scalability Parameters: Expected API request volumes and peak traffic considerations.
- Caching Strategies: Whether APIs should cache responses to improve speed.
- Database Optimization: Query structures to prevent performance bottlenecks.
For instance, an online payment API must define clear rate limits and load balancing strategies to prevent downtime during peak transaction periods. Addressing scalability early avoids costly redesigns in later stages.
4. Standardizing API Design and Documentation
Without standardization, APIs can become inconsistent across different teams and projects. This inconsistency leads to integration issues, longer onboarding times, and developer frustration.
API requirements management ensures:
- Consistent Endpoint Naming Conventions: e.g., using /users/{id} instead of /get-user-info.
- Unified Error Handling: Standardizing response codes like 400 Bad Request and 500 Internal Server Error.
- Clear API Versioning Policies: Ensuring backward compatibility when rolling out updates.
By enforcing API design best practices, businesses improve maintainability and adoption.

Steps to Effective API Requirements Management
1. Define Business Objectives and API Goals
- Identify API use cases (e.g., mobile app integration, third-party access).
- Set KPIs such as response time, uptime, and error rates.
2. Identify Stakeholders and Gather Requirements
- Involve product managers, developers, security teams, and end-users.
- Use requirement-gathering sessions to align priorities.
3. Document API Specifications in a Structured Format
- Use OpenAPI (Swagger) or RAML to define endpoints, data models, and responses.
- Specify authentication methods, rate limits, and error handling.
4. Establish Security, Compliance, and Performance Guidelines
- Define API security measures based on industry regulations.
- Plan for API scalability by estimating expected traffic and usage.
5. Implement Version Control and Governance Policies
- Set rules for versioning and deprecating outdated endpoints.
- Use API gateways and monitoring tools to enforce governance policies.
Challenges in API Requirements Management and How to Overcome Them
1. Managing Changing Requirements
APIs evolve based on business needs and technology shifts. Using Agile methodologies helps teams adjust requirements while maintaining flexibility.
2. Balancing Security and Developer Experience
Overly restrictive security policies can hinder usability. API documentation should include clear security instructions, making it easy for developers to comply without excessive friction.
3. Keeping Documentation Up-to-Date
Automating API documentation through tools like Postman or Stoplight ensures that API specs remain current with minimal manual effort.
